Garage clear out

Well over the last few days i have been sorting out the garage ready for when the Zero kit arrives.
It's not a huge garage but should provide me with enough space to build the kit.

As you can see from the pics bellow i have full electrics with a double socket on each side wall and  a double socket on the end wall. It has 3  strip lights which should give me plenty of light.

I still need to buy a few tools ready for the build but have a good selection to start.

My journey started about 2 years back, but have been into cars, and all ways wanted to build a kit from about the age of 15.
i started by buying a few of the kit car magazines on offer. I also spent a lot of time on the internet researching different kit manufactures.
then at the start of this year i found the RHOCAR site. i spent quiet a lot of time looking at all the info on the site and from there found a few build blogs and spent most of my time looking at them. ( Im still following a few blogs now)

Then back in May this year on a sunny bank holiday weekend i went to the stoneleigh Kit car show.
I spoke to a few owners of GBS Zero cars on how easy the build was, time it took, help from factory etc etc.
Then back at home it was time for more research and decide if for one i could actually afford to build a kit ? I decided if i wanted one i would build it with all new parts to get a new reg plate when it's all complete. After a few months of working out figures etc i have decided to go a head with the project.
